Near-infrared to green photon upconversion in Mn2+ and Yb3+ doped lattices

2004 
Abstract Yb 3+ excitation in the near-infrared around 1 μm leads to green Mn 2+ 4 T 1  →  6 A 1 luminescence in CaZnF 4 :Mn 2+ ; Yb 3+ , Zn 2 SiO 4 :Mn 2+ ; Yb 3+ and SrZnCl 4 :Mn 2+ ; Yb 3+ at 15 K. In the former two compounds the green upconversion (UC) luminescence is visible by eye up to room temperature. In Cs 3 MnBr 5 :Mn 2+ ; Yb 3+ no UC luminescence is observed. The UC mechanism consists of a sequence of ground-state absorption and excited-state absorption steps. The UC efficiency at 15 K is of the order of 1% for laser excitation with 130 mW ( f =53 mm focusing lens).
